Position Summary:

Are you passionate about aiding in the total rehabilitation needs of patients? We are seeking a dedicated Physical Therapist Assistant to join our team at physical Therapy Unlimited. In this role, you'll be responsible for maintaining quality care in compliance with physician orders and APTA guidelines, assisting the physical therapist in complex procedures, and performing treatments according to established programs. You'll play a crucial role in observing, recording, and reporting patient conditions to ensure the highest level of care.

Responsibilities:

  • Treat patients as referred by the physician, following established care plans.
  • Record patient progress in charts and report orally to the physical therapist.
  • Assist the physical therapist as needed during treatments.
  • Report any changes in patient condition or progress to the physical therapist.
  • Participate in providing learning experiences for physical therapist assistant students.
  • Comply with safety, infection control, and universal precautions policies.
  • Coordinate physical therapy objectives with nursing services when necessary.
  • Maintain proficiency in clerical duties.

Qualifications:

  • License to practice as a Physical Therapist Assistant in the state of Texas
  • One- or two-years’ experience as a Physical Therapist Assistant preferred, but new graduates will be considered.
  • Knowledge of physical therapy procedures
  • Ability to learn new procedures and techniques.
